New Freedom ZIP Codes — York County, PA

There is one unique ZIP code in New Freedom, Pennsylvania and it is 17349. Area code: 717.

Location & geography

Nestled in the southeastern part of Pennsylvania, New Freedom is located near the Maryland border. It is approximately 9 miles from the city of York to the northwest and about 12 miles from the town of Hanover to the southwest. The borough spans a land area of 21.09 square miles and includes a minimal water area of 0.01 square miles, contributing to its primarily terrestrial landscape.

History

New Freedom was founded in the mid-19th century and quickly became known for its role in the railroad industry, which played a significant part in connecting neighboring towns. The borough's historical significance is further highlighted by its preservation of several landmarks that attract visitors. Over the years, New Freedom has maintained a distinct small-town atmosphere while adapting to the changing needs of its residents.

Did you know?

A surprising fact about New Freedom is its proximity to the historic Northern Central Railway, which once served as a major transport route during the Civil War.
